在当前加密货币的世界中,比特币作为最抢眼的明星,其潜在的价值吸引了大量用户的关注。而持有和管理比特币的...
在当今数字化时代,Web3被认为是互联网的未来,而Web3工程师则成为这一领域中不可或缺的人才。随着区块链技术的飞速发展,越来越多的企业和开发者关注如何在这个新生态中建立自己的立足点。因此,对于想要进入区块链领域的专业人士来说,Web3工程师培训是踏上这一新征程的重要步骤。本文将详细探讨Web3工程师培训的内容、重要性以及未来的发展方向。
Web3是一种新的互联网技术架构,旨在创造一个去中心化的网络。在Web3中,用户不仅是信息的消费者,也是价值的创造者。通过区块链技术,Web3能够实现数据的透明性、安全性和去中心化,从而打破传统互联网中的一些弊端,如数据孤岛、平台垄断等。与Web2相比,Web3引入了去中心化应用(DApps)、智能合约和加密货币等概念,使得互联网不仅限于信息和社交的传递,而是进一步发展为价值的交换平台。
Web3工程师的主要职责包括为去中心化应用和智能合约开发高效、可靠的代码。他们需要熟悉区块链技术的基础原理,以及相关的编程语言,例如Solidity(用于以太坊智能合约的编程语言)。此外,Web3工程师还需要具备一定的经济学、密码学以及分布式系统的知识,以便在设计和实施去中心化解决方案时考虑到各种技术和经济因素。
Web3工程师的培训通常包括以下几个核心模块:
Web3工程师培训的重要性体现在多个方面。随着区块链技术的普及,企业对专业人才的需求也日益增加。经过专业培训的Web3工程师能够更好地适应行业的变化,快速掌握前沿技术。此外,培训能够帮助学员建立一套完整的知识体系和技术框架,让他们在解决实际问题时更加得心应手。
另外,Web3领域的技术更新迭代非常快,专业培训不仅提供了最新的知识,还能帮助学员与行业内的专家建立联系,拓展自己的职业网络。这种联系对于职业发展极为重要,因为在快速发展的技术领域,拥有强大的人脉资源能够为个人提供更多的机会和信息。
选择合适的Web3工程师培训课程涉及多个因素。首先,课程的设置是否全面和系统,涵盖了区块链基础、智能合约开发、DApps构建等关键知识点。其次,授课教师的背景和行业经验是重要的考量标准。优质的培训课程应该由在区块链领域有丰富实践经验的讲师进行授课。最后,课程的评价和学员反馈也可以作为参考依据,通过了解他人的学习体验,从而做出更合适的选择。
Web3工程师的职业前景非常广阔。随着区块链技术的不断发展,Web3领域的应用场景不断扩展,金融、医疗、物流等多个行业都在积极探索去中心化技术的应用。因此,Web3工程师的需求将持续上涨,特别是在一些大型科技公司和区块链初创公司中,他们都在积极招聘具备相关技术背景的人才。
Web3的未来发展将会受益于多个因素,包括技术创新、政策支持和市场需求等。从技术角度来看,随着去中心化金融(DeFi)、非同质化代币(NFT)以及大规模跨链应用的出现,Web3生态将会变得更加丰富和复杂。此外,不同国家和地区的政策支持将会促进Web3技术的合法化和标准化,为行业的健康发展奠定基础。
评估一个Web3工程师的能力可以从多个方面进行综合考量。首先,可以通过其在区块链项目中的实际经验进行初步评估。这包括参与的项目数量、项目的规模和复杂度等。其次,审查其是否掌握多种编程语言和框架,例如Solidity、JavaScript、Node.js等。此外,参与过的开源贡献和社区活跃度也是重要的评估指标。最后,通过技术面试和项目演示,深入考察其问题解决能力和创新思维,也是全面评估的关键步骤。
除了专业的技术能力之外,Web3工程师还需要具备多项软技能。首先,沟通能力至关重要,因为区块链项目通常是跨部门和跨团队的,良好的沟通可以有效提高团队协作效率。其次,适应能力和学习能力也是必要的,快速变化的技术环境要求工程师能够及时学习和掌握新知识。此外,项目管理能力、时间管理能力和团队合作能力也极为重要。这些软技能将帮助Web3工程师在团队中发挥更大的作用,推动项目成功。
Web3工程师的薪资水平通常高于传统软件工程师,尤其是在成熟的区块链项目和大公司中。薪资水平受到多种因素的影响,包括地区、经验、技术栈及公司规模等。例如,在一线城市,如硅谷、北京等地,Web3工程师的年薪往往可达到数十万美元。而在技术逐渐普及的背景下,初级工程师的薪资也在稳步上涨,成为区块链领域中一条重要的职业道路。
Web3技术对传统行业的影响深远而广泛,主要体现在去中心化、透明性和安全性方面。以金融行业为例,去中心化金融(DeFi)对传统银行体系带来了挑战,用户可以通过智能合约直接进行资金交易,降低了交易成本,提高了效率。在医疗、物流、供应链等行业,Web3技术能够提升数据的可信度,实现供应链的透明管理,从而有效减少欺诈行为,增加消费者信任。这些变化意味着传统行业需要重新审视自身的业务模式,并考虑如何与Web3技术融合。
对于Web3工程师来说,未来将面临许多挑战与机遇。首先,技术的快速发展要求工程师持续学习以保持竞争力。其次,行业内的合规性问题也会成为一个挑战,随着监管政策的完善,Web3工程师需要理解并遵循相关规定。此外,技术的普及与应用也意味着市场竞争将会加剧,对工程师的专业性提出了更高要求。与此同时,这些挑战也带来了机遇,随着行业的快速发展,优秀的工程师将会获得更多的职业发展机会,比如技术顾问、项目管理等职位。因此,Web3工程师应在保持技术优势的同时,增强自身的综合素质,以应对不断变化的市场需求。
综上所述,Web3工程师培训不仅是学习新技术的过程,也是一条通向未来职业发展的重要道路。在选择课程时,学员应关注课程的全面性、师资力量和市场反馈,不断提升自己的技术能力与综合素质,以适应这个充满机遇与挑战的领域。